When selecting a treadmill with a folding design be sure to check the maximum weight capacity as well as the dimensions of the running belt. Also, you should check the maximum speed and incline grade. It is also important to look at the warranty and how the treadmill folds up when not in use.

The motor's continuous horse power (CHP) is a further security feature. If you're primarily interested in power-walking and walking, then CHPs between 2.0-2.50 is sufficient. On the other side, if you plan to use your treadmill for occasional jogging or running, the higher CHP is generally essential.

Many treadmills that fold have a lightweight maximum weight limit for users which is essential for portability and space saving. This is often lower than the maximum weight limit of treadmills that do not fold. It is important to check the specifications of a treadmill to make sure that it is able to handle your weight, as well as any accessories or equipment such as a weighted vest or ankle weights you plan to use.
